2nd March 2026

Chiffchaff
Today was my first day back to work and it was lovely to return to Spring! I had a great time in the Gambia ringing at Kartong Bird Observatory, it was such a valuable experience seeing and handling such a variety of species. Exotic highlights from the trip were ringing Blue-cheeked Bee-eater, Hooded Vulture, Blackcap Babbler, Purple Glossy Starling, Painted Snipe and Northern Puffback. It was great to ring/process things we catch here like Common Whitethroat, Chiffchaff, Willow Warbler, Reed Warbler, Sedge Warbler and Redstart, and also some things I’m hopeful may turn up at the Obs over the next few years, including Western Subalpine Warbler, Melodious Warbler and Great Reed Warbler!!
At the Obs today it was lovely and sunny, with a brisk wind. On the car park pools there were 16 Curlew and 2 Avocet, which were lovely to see back. When I was scanning through a large flock of Pink-footed Geese (c110) from the car park hide, a flock of White-fronted Geese dropped into my scope view and landed on Holme grazing marsh, but completely out of view and obscured by the reeds unfortunately! There were at least 40 birds but probably more. There were a few Chiffchaff about today with at least 3 individuals and 2 singing birds around the NOA car park. The Little Grebe, Skylark, Meadow Pipit and Coal Tit were also all singing.
I’m looking forward to getting back into the swing of things and catching the first Chiffchaff.
